Keunwoo Lee wrote:
> 
> BTW a while back IE's favicon.ico support annoyed some people because it
> allows websites to track the bookmarking behavior of users.  Sounds minor,
> and yes these people are probably paranoid, but IMHO if this is
> implemented, a user option to disable it should be a priority.

Hmm, I think the technology works a bit different, at least from what I can
tell from log files.  When a browser first visits a site it looks for
favicon.ico in the root directory, and I think it can display it somewhere in
the browser (like where the Konqueror gear is) while you are browsing the site.

> Also, I don't see why we should restrict this to .ico files, at least for
> the second method.  We could rough in support for XPM and PNG, and later
> add the .ico filter.

Good point -- embrace and extend ;-).  Seriously, it's a good idea to be able
to associate an icon w/ a bookmark -- they are associated with most other
things on the desktop, and that for a reason.  And of course there is no
particular reason why Konqueror should support the non-standard .ico format
when it's quite easy for web sites to also have a .png or .gif version.

> Granted, developer.kde.org might be the only website that would take
> advantage of PNG icons :), but it's still worth a shot.  Why should people
> writing pages for Konqueror have to get a Windows icon editor?

ImageMagick -- convert favicon.png favicon.ico -- works great.
